4 Seat Belt problem

Failure Date: 11/12/2016

The contact owns a 2013 Chevrolet Malibu. The contact stated that the pretension cable fractured. The vehicle was not taken to be diagnosed or repaired. The contact referenced NHTSA campaign number: 15v269000 (seat belt) as a possible resolution to the failure, but the VIN was not included.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The failure mileage was 87,652.
